GuideStar is the largest source of information on this country's 1.8 million nonprofits and private foundations and will serve over 10 million users this year. Funded initially by large foundation grants, today most of our operating revenues are derived through sale of products and services and a sustainable business model.

GuideStar USA, Inc., www.guidestar.org, connects people and organizations with information on the programs and finances of more than 1.8 million IRS-recognized nonprofits. GuideStar serves a wide audience inside and outside the nonprofit sector, including individual donors, nonprofit leaders, grantmakers, government officials, academic researchers, and the media.
